Php warning module ldap already loaded in unknown on line 0

Solved [SOLVED] PHP Warning: Module ‘xx’ already loaded…

I am getting the strangest PHP error, which seems to contradict itself.

For example, when I go php -v in the terminal I get:

PHP Warning: Module 'mbstring' already loaded in Unknown on line 0

However, I got this even before I copied php.ini-production to php.ini, and inside of php.ini there does not exist any string which refers to mbstring.ini or any sort of ini file (only Windows DLLs).

All documentation on this issue claims that to prevent this, I need to comment out the call to the ini file within php.ini, because both it as well as the compiled versions are being called at the same time. However, there are no calls to any ini files within php.ini, and this error message occurred even when there was no php.ini to begin with.

Here is a full list of errors I am getting when I run php -v :

$ php -v P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/20121212-zts/ldap.so' - Cannot open "/usr/local/lib/php/20121212-zts/ldap.so" in Unknown on line 0 PHP Warning: Module 'iconv' already loaded in Unknown on line 0 P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/20121212-zts/ldap.so' - Cannot open "/usr/local/lib/php/20121212-zts/ldap.so" in Unknown on line 0 PHP Warning: Module 'mbstring' already loaded in Unknown on line 0 PHP Warning: Module 'iconv' already loaded in Unknown on line 0 PHP Warning: PHP Startup: Unable to load dynamic library '/usr/local/lib/php/20121212-zts/ldap.so' - Cannot open "/usr/local/lib/php/20121212-zts/ldap.so" in Unknown on line 0 PHP Warning: Module 'mbstring' already loaded in Unknown on line 0 PHP Warning: Module 'iconv' already loaded in Unknown on line 0 PHP Warning: Module 'mbstring' already loaded in Unknown on line 0 PHP Warning: Module 'iconv' already loaded in Unknown on line 0 PHP Warning: Module 'mbstring' already loaded in Unknown on line 0 PHP 5.5.8 (cli) (built: Feb 5 2014 12:14:19) Copyright (c) 1997-2013 The PHP Group Zend Engine v2.5.0, Copyright (c) 1998-2013 Zend Technologies with Zend OPcache v7.0.3-dev, Copyright (c) 1999-2013, by Zend Technologies $

As you can see, there are packages that are being referred to multiple times. Perhaps there are multiple ini files that I actually have to physically remove from the system? Getting php55-extensions to install was a hard slog over nearly two days, as certain circular dependencies (or at least what I interpreted as circular) kept erroring out the entire install process, and I had to manually install certain dependencies prior to even attempting php55-extensions (otherwise those dependencies would fail).

Читайте также:  Java количество строк массива

Suggestions? Running the latest FreeBSD 10 RELEASE.

Источник

PHP Warning: Module ‘ldap’ & ‘mysql’ already loaded when running PHP at command line

when running the following command at the command line:

php -c /etc/php.ini /path/to/script.php 

Answer by Seth Myers

When running the CLI version of PHP from the command line, you may receive errors like the following:,This page describes how to resolve the following PHP warning: PHP Warning: Module ‘modulename’ already loaded in Unknown on line 0,To see which extensions are compiled-in to your PHP binary, run the following command:,You may also erase those lines instead of commenting them out. Once you have disabled those lines, run php -v to see if the warnings go away.

To fix this problem, you must edit your php.ini (or extensions.ini) file and comment-out the extensions that are already compiled-in. For example, after editing, your ini file may look like the lines below:

;extension=pcre.so ;extension=spl.so ;extension=simplexml.so ;extension=session.so ;extension=exif.so 

To see which extensions are compiled-in to your PHP binary, run the following command:

You can also view the configure command, which will show which extensions are enabled and compiled-in, or built as shared, dynamic modules.

The dynamic extensions are usually located in a special «extensions» folder, which varies by operating system environment. Your php.ini usually has a line that describes where the folder is located. For example:

; Directory in which the loadable extensions (modules) reside. extension_dir = "/usr/local/php5/lib/php/extensions/no-debug-non-zts-20060613/"

Answer by Haisley Ortega

I’ve followed the Laravel Valet docs, and the PHP and MySQL steps worked great. But when i type valet install i get those error messages:,Is there maybe a package installed with homebrew that i have to remove. I tryed to delete the /usr/bin/php file (But i created a backup of that file), and now if i type php —ini i get this error:, The text was updated successfully, but these errors were encountered:

PHP Warning: Module 'zip' already loaded in Unknown on line 0 PHP Warning: Module 'zip' already loaded in Unknown on line 0 PHP Parse error: syntax error, unexpected 'zip' (T_STRING), expecting ')' in Command line code on line 2 Password: PHP Warning: Module 'zip' already loaded in Unknown on line 0 PHP Warning: Module 'zip' already loaded in Unknown on line 0 PHP Parse error: syntax error, unexpected 'zip' (T_STRING), expecting ')' in Command line code on line 2 PHP Warning: Module 'zip' already loaded in Unknown on line 0 Warning: Module 'zip' already loaded in Unknown on line 0 Could not open input file: Warning: Module 'zip' already loaded in Unknown on line 0 Parse error: syntax error, unexpected 'zip' (T_STRING), expecting ')' in Command line code on line 2/cli/valet.php 

Answer by Mary Clayton

Fragte 13 Jahre, 0 Monate,Wurden diese beiden Module in die PHP-Binärdatei kompiliert? In diesem Fall können Sie die beiden entsprechenden extension=-Zeilen in der php.ini entfernen oder auskommentieren.

Ich erhalte folgende Fehler:

PHP Warning: Module 'ldap' already loaded in Unknown on line 0 PHP Warning: Module 'mysql' already loaded in Unknown on line 0 

beim Ausführen des folgenden Befehls in der Befehlszeile:

php -c /etc/php.ini /path/to/script.php 

Answer by Daniel Frederick

This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register. By continuing to use this site, you are consenting to our use of cookies. Accept Learn more… ,About CompanyGiving BackBrand Guide ,Shop our Products Product OverviewFeaturesAdd-onsCustomize cPanelPricingReleasesFree Trial , What’s new New posts New resources Latest activity

PHP Warning: Module 'imagick' already loaded in Unknown on line 0

Answer by Madilynn Briggs

If you are using PHP from the command line (CLI), the extension loading error can be read directly on screen. , On Windows, you have two ways to load a PHP extension: either compile it into PHP, or load the DLL. Loading a pre-compiled extension is the easiest and preferred way. , Compiling shared PECL extensions with the pecl command , To compile an extension into PHP, please refer to building from source documentation.

drive:\\path\to\php\executable\php.exe -i 

Answer by Eloise Valdez

It means there is an extension=. or zend_extension=. line in one of your php configuration files (php.ini, or another close to it) that is trying to load that extension : ixed.5.2.lin Unfortunately that file or path doesn't exist or the permissions are incorrect. Try to search in the .ini files that are loaded by PHP (phpinfo() can indicate which ones are) - one of them should try to load that extension. Either correct the path to the file or comment out the corresponding line.

Источник

Предупреждение PHP: модуль ‘ldap’ & ‘mysql’ уже загружен при запуске PHP из командной строки

1 ответ

Были ли эти два модуля скомпилированы в двоичный файл PHP? Если это так, вы можете удалить или прокомментировать два соответствующих расширения = строки в php.ini.

Отличный ответ Брайан. Хочу отметить, что также в моей системе Ubuntu есть файл /etc/php5/conf.d, в котором есть ini-файлы, загружающие отдельные расширения. Я загрузил расширение mysql в основной файл /etc/php5/apache2/php.ini, затем каталог ../conf.d/ и попытался загрузить его снова.

Ещё вопросы

  • 1 Получить уровень «подписи» на Android
  • 1 Как определить, является ли вертикальная полоса прокрутки Grid Control видимой или скрытой. Дев экспресс
  • 0 Как воспроизвести звук на данной ноте / октаве MIDI?
  • 0 Проблема выравнивания при отображении веб-страницы в UIWebview
  • 1 Java Custom enum
  • 1 NodeJS Websockets — завершить сокет после отправки данных
  • 1 Перезапуск Firebase на Android 4.4.4 занимает ~ 3 минуты
  • 1 Использование ViewRenderer для рендеринга PartialView в ответе SignalR?
  • 0 ng-change в директиве обновляет модель контроллера позже, затем вызывается метод обратного вызова
  • 0 Как я могу сгруппировать вывод из моего MySQL Query, я хочу суммировать вывод equipCost по ID. т.е. я хочу, чтобы аккаунт стоил SUM’d для их аккаунта
  • 0 Как отобразить кнопки «редактировать», «копировать» и «удалить» в phpMyAdmin?
  • 1 Как перебрать списки из pandas dataframe в функции
  • 1 Как передать идентификатор cron как arg в методе, который вызывает cron
  • 1 Частичное переопределение метода: как?
  • 1 POI API — ссылка на шрифт по пути
  • 1 Установка генератора на конкретное значение
  • 0 Я вижу «->» в верхней части страницы в шаблоне Blogger?
  • 0 Разница во времени между часами в ударах
  • 0 Пример работы с редактором текстового редактора tinymce не запущен
  • 1 Как использовать Python, чтобы проверить, является ли системная настройка для мыши левой рукой?
  • 1 Не удается прочитать свойство ‘_listenId’ неопределенного при использовании listenTo в представлении
  • 1 Как заставить панды рассматривать каждую строку как столбец на основе определенной переменной даты? [Дубликат]
  • 0 как отобразить моих пользователей из firebase с помощью angularjs
  • 0 SIGBUS при уничтожении объекта с помощью std :: fstream объектов
  • 0 Проверка Jquery для динамически добавляемых строк с несколькими элементами с одинаковым именем [duplicate]
  • 1 Почему мое событие на теле вызывается перед событием на конкретном элементе?
  • 0 Рекомендации JQuery: запускайте эффекты между элементами в последовательности
  • 1 Соскоб виджет
  • 0 Поиск в MySQL с использованием JOIN или коррелированного подзапроса с TEMPORARY TABLE
  • 1 Каков наилучший алгоритм для получения повторения подстроки длины k в строке в кратчайшие сроки? [Дубликат]
  • 1 java.lang.NullPointerException: попытка чтения из поля ‘android.view.View android.support.v7.widget.RecyclerView $ ViewHolder.itemView’
  • 1 Контейнер для изображения
  • 1 Обобщения Java с любым типом
  • 0 Как получить значение из неполного объекта класса в PHP?
  • 1 Почему эти данные сокета отправляются только один раз на сервер Java?
  • 0 Как ограничить доступ некоторых пользователей и общественности к загруженным файлам с помощью фреймворка php yii
  • 0 json_search выдает ошибку MySQL — # 2014 — команды не синхронизированы; Вы не можете запустить эту команду сейчас
  • 1 Функция d3.queue.await не вызывается
  • 1 Десериализовать JSON C #
  • 0 Неверные разрешения при локальном запуске PHP-проекта Heroku с помощью Foreman в Ubuntu
  • 0 CSS для стилей кнопок — проблема с IE
  • 1 Как получить имя кластера Cassandra, используя драйвер Python?
  • 0 получение данных от угловой JS
  • 0 angular.js предотвращает пустое число
  • 1 Получение определенных элементов после чтения из файла
  • 1 Как использовать ArrayList для управления многими JButton?
  • 1 Раскрывающийся список с 4 уровнями одинакового выбора
  • 1 Элемент управления не поддерживает CssClass
  • 1 Добавить кнопку в верхней части макета кадра
  • 0 Заменить номер в RegEx на тот же номер

Источник

Оцените статью